Is they anything product or process anyone is aware of which might help revive the chain abit, it would be nice to try and get a few more miles out of it as its otherwise quite unworn.
If it's an O/X ring chain there's little that can be done as by definition the O/X rings that stop the grease getting out stop lub getting in. You will be able to nurse it for a while but there is no way of reversing the damage and it will only get steadily worse.  If it's not O/X ring lubing will help but only to a point.
